You want to install TinyOS on *only* an FPGA? TinyOS is designed to run on a microcontroller platform, usually as part of a wireless sensor network, like the Telos or Mica platforms. It's not meant to be installed directly to an FPGA.
If you're still set on this crazy idea, there's apparently a research paper on the topic. You'll need a subscription to IEEE Xplore to use the link I have.
Dai-Hai Ton That; Anh-Vu Dinh-Duc; Khoi Phan-Dinh; , "Implementation of TinyOS on FPGA system," TENCON 2010 - 2010 IEEE Region 10 Conference , vol., no., pp.1456-1459, 21-24 Nov. 2010
doi: 10.1109/TENCON.2010.5686124
URL:
http://ieeexplore.ieee.org/stamp/stamp.jsp?tp=&arnumber=5686124&isnumber=5685837